Skip to content

Conversation

w41ter
Copy link
Contributor

@w41ter w41ter commented Sep 12, 2025

What problem does this PR solve?

Issue Number: close #xxx

Related PR: #xxx

Problem Summary:

Release note

None

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@hello-stephen
Copy link
Contributor

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@w41ter
Copy link
Contributor Author

w41ter commented Sep 12, 2025

run buildall

@hello-stephen
Copy link
Contributor

Cloud UT Coverage Report

Increment line coverage 0.00% (0/4) 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 84.79% (1522/1795)
Line Coverage 68.14% (27176/39880)
Region Coverage 68.95% (13456/19517)
Branch Coverage 59.08% (7189/12168)

@hello-stephen
Copy link
Contributor

FE UT Coverage Report

Increment line coverage `` 🎉
Increment coverage report
Complete coverage report

@doris-robot
Copy link

TPC-H: Total hot run time: 34777 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://github.com/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it f7f0608be0579ca69dc6246478b22920b9e61403, data reload: false

------ Round 1 ----------------------------------
q1	17037	5266	5123	5123
q2	2026	350	216	216
q3	10014	1306	765	765
q4	10228	1030	527	527
q5	7675	2479	2373	2373
q6	185	165	135	135
q7	923	777	620	620
q8	9330	1360	1108	1108
q9	6973	5189	5124	5124
q10	6947	2392	1986	1986
q11	497	304	295	295
q12	353	393	233	233
q13	17775	3694	3060	3060
q14	247	242	227	227
q15	573	492	487	487
q16	1017	993	951	951
q17	620	870	371	371
q18	7969	7173	7051	7051
q19	1098	948	570	570
q20	347	353	233	233
q21	3795	3142	2336	2336
q22	1052	1027	986	986
Total cold run time: 106681 ms
Total hot run time: 34777 ms

----- Round 2, with runtime_filter_mode=off -----
q1	5243	5128	5142	5128
q2	251	328	226	226
q3	2180	2689	2298	2298
q4	1386	1762	1343	1343
q5	4230	4552	4582	4552
q6	219	172	127	127
q7	2141	2018	1830	1830
q8	2685	2476	2554	2476
q9	7256	7456	7368	7368
q10	3167	3361	2898	2898
q11	585	509	501	501
q12	722	806	647	647
q13	3555	3943	3536	3536
q14	291	312	290	290
q15	536	502	491	491
q16	1048	1126	1122	1122
q17	1193	1565	1419	1419
q18	8081	7941	7612	7612
q19	877	912	983	912
q20	2080	2123	1930	1930
q21	4964	4517	4329	4329
q22	1032	1073	981	981
Total cold run time: 53722 ms
Total hot run time: 52016 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 188234 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://github.com/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it f7f0608be0579ca69dc6246478b22920b9e61403, data reload: false

query1	1045	438	447	438
query2	6570	1694	1691	1691
query3	6755	223	227	223
query4	26117	23677	23166	23166
query5	4428	625	454	454
query6	337	248	229	229
query7	4644	527	310	310
query8	321	272	265	265
query9	8720	2611	2624	2611
query10	479	363	269	269
query11	15272	15146	14773	14773
query12	170	120	112	112
query13	1669	572	429	429
query14	10267	9426	9266	9266
query15	214	194	177	177
query16	7384	662	495	495
query17	1223	718	615	615
query18	2003	423	333	333
query19	212	192	169	169
query20	130	120	119	119
query21	221	132	113	113
query22	4093	4059	4206	4059
query23	33788	32937	33174	32937
query24	8341	2433	2406	2406
query25	592	499	439	439
query26	1245	270	159	159
query27	2755	520	352	352
query28	4312	2237	2204	2204
query29	829	602	477	477
query30	291	229	207	207
query31	904	841	748	748
query32	81	68	66	66
query33	586	378	333	333
query34	802	857	527	527
query35	808	856	747	747
query36	973	1025	925	925
query37	127	109	84	84
query38	3545	3524	3531	3524
query39	1545	1458	1422	1422
query40	224	169	119	119
query41	67	61	62	61
query42	127	115	116	115
query43	533	513	481	481
query44	1331	850	846	846
query45	195	172	167	167
query46	847	1013	651	651
query47	1795	1785	1713	1713
query48	398	427	320	320
query49	769	494	394	394
query50	647	678	411	411
query51	3882	3828	3849	3828
query52	122	111	101	101
query53	243	268	193	193
query54	591	595	526	526
query55	90	100	89	89
query56	329	313	339	313
query57	1211	1199	1128	1128
query58	278	266	265	265
query59	2582	2629	2541	2541
query60	343	351	330	330
query61	159	157	174	157
query62	802	789	687	687
query63	228	194	193	193
query64	4459	1129	802	802
query65	4073	3976	3975	3975
query66	1163	458	371	371
query67	15625	15263	15057	15057
query68	7884	936	595	595
query69	484	309	280	280
query70	1315	1315	1305	1305
query71	594	340	311	311
query72	5866	5159	5262	5159
query73	749	684	363	363
query74	9194	9109	8693	8693
query75	3526	3330	2743	2743
query76	3361	1186	733	733
query77	727	398	308	308
query78	9542	9648	8908	8908
query79	2018	797	595	595
query80	654	557	560	557
query81	487	272	237	237
query82	403	158	130	130
query83	276	257	253	253
query84	261	119	93	93
query85	892	457	428	428
query86	333	325	294	294
query87	3779	3787	3641	3641
query88	3284	2262	2248	2248
query89	407	338	297	297
query90	1922	215	208	208
query91	168	171	133	133
query92	80	67	65	65
query93	1210	981	631	631
query94	731	443	326	326
query95	389	311	314	311
query96	484	574	289	289
query97	2935	2984	2889	2889
query98	251	220	208	208
query99	1370	1387	1296	1296
Total cold run time: 272487 ms
Total hot run time: 188234 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 30.67 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://github.com/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it f7f0608be0579ca69dc6246478b22920b9e61403, data reload: false

query1	0.06	0.05	0.04
query2	0.12	0.06	0.05
query3	0.30	0.07	0.07
query4	1.60	0.09	0.10
query5	0.27	0.24	0.24
query6	1.16	0.64	0.64
query7	0.03	0.03	0.02
query8	0.07	0.05	0.06
query9	0.65	0.53	0.53
query10	0.59	0.59	0.59
query11	0.26	0.14	0.13
query12	0.26	0.13	0.14
query13	0.66	0.64	0.64
query14	1.05	1.05	1.07
query15	0.96	0.88	0.88
query16	0.41	0.40	0.40
query17	1.06	1.07	1.08
query18	0.23	0.21	0.22
query19	2.02	1.88	1.84
query20	0.02	0.01	0.01
query21	15.44	1.00	0.72
query22	0.95	1.08	0.80
query23	14.70	1.51	0.79
query24	5.60	0.60	0.33
query25	0.17	0.10	0.09
query26	0.54	0.22	0.18
query27	0.09	0.08	0.09
query28	11.00	1.18	0.59
query29	12.57	4.18	3.40
query30	0.32	0.12	0.11
query31	2.82	0.65	0.43
query32	3.25	0.60	0.52
query33	3.11	3.22	3.12
query34	17.19	5.47	4.74
query35	4.88	4.81	4.90
query36	0.65	0.52	0.52
query37	0.23	0.20	0.19
query38	0.19	0.17	0.18
query39	0.06	0.05	0.05
query40	0.22	0.19	0.18
query41	0.12	0.06	0.06
query42	0.06	0.06	0.06
query43	0.06	0.05	0.05
Total cold run time: 106 s
Total hot run time: 30.67 s

@doris-robot
Copy link

BE UT Coverage Report

Increment line coverage 🎉

Increment coverage report
Complete coverage report

Category Coverage
Function Coverage 52.20% (17426/33382)
Line Coverage 37.43% (158370/423090)
Region Coverage 32.00% (120772/377397)
Branch Coverage 33.38% (52996/158780)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ants